Bobby Liebling is a renowned American heavy metal singer, born in 1953. As a musician, he has made significant contributions to the genre, particularly as the founder and lead vocalist of the influential doom metal band Pentagram. With a career spanning multiple decades, Liebling has been the sole constant member of the group, lending his distinctive voice to the band's sound.
Liebling's life and career have been marked by both creative achievement and personal struggle. His experiences with addiction have been well-documented, most notably in the 2011 film Last Days Here, which offers a candid portrayal of his challenges and resilience. Despite the ups and downs of his career, Liebling has earned a reputation as a pioneering figure in American heavy metal, drawing comparisons to iconic figures like Ozzy Osbourne for his unique stage presence and enduring influence on the genre.
